WebC shell is the UNIX shell (command execution program, often called a command interpreter ) created by Bill Joy at the University of California at Berkeley as an alternative to UNIX's original shell, the Bourne shell . These two UNIX shells, along with the Korn shell , are the three most commonly used shells. The C shell program name is csh , ... WebThe C shell handles job control, which allows the user to run certain programs in the background, and recall them to the foreground when necessary. In order to place a running process into the background, the suspend character must be set by the stty command shown earlier. Processes may be started in the background by following the command …

Web2. The C Shell. The C shell (csh): Is a UNIX enhancement written by Bill Joy at the University of California at Berkeley. Incorporated features for interactive use, such as aliases and command history. Includes convenient programming features, such as built-in arithmetic and a C-like expression syntax. The Tenex C shell. The C shell was developed for Berkeley Software Distribution (BSD) UNIX systems by Bill Joy while he was a graduate student at the University of California, Berkeley, in 1978.
